Videlectrix is a multi-dollar fictitious video game company that makes some of the hottest games ever. If anyone is playing a video game in any of the Homestar Runner toons, chances are it's a chart-topping Videlectrix classic.

They also manufacture blank CD-Rs, such as the one the Strong Bad Sings CD was pressed on.

The brains behind the company were the cover story for January 2005's issue of Hundredaire Socialite. The brains behind Videlectrix are of course The Brothers Chaps in fake mustaches and their friend Jonathan Howe.

Debut: duck pond
